01 v. t. To sweeten; to free from acidity, saltness, or acrimony.
imp. & p. p.
Dulcified; p. pr. & vb. n.
Dulcifying
-
1.
To sweeten; to free from acidity, saltness, or acrimony.(Pharm.)
-
2.
Fig. : To mollify; to sweeten; to please.“As she . . . was further dulcified by her pipe of tobacco.” — Hawthorne.
